Getting to Levuka, Ovalau Island, Fiji Islands

Levuka is located on Ovalau Island, east of Fiji’s mainland Viti Levu. Ovalau is a lush volcanic island separated by a 20 km wide channel from Fiji’s Mainland. Ovalau is the sixth largest island in Fiji and the main island of the Lomaiviti Province. Getting to Levuka and Ovalau is easy, there are several bus/ferry operators that provide convenient daily transport for passengers, cars and cargo trucks.

Getting to Levuka and Ovalau

To get to Levuka you have to travel via Suva, Fiji’s Capital. From here local transport to Levuka departs. Travel options are either by road or by a short 30-minute flight Nadi-Suva-Levuka.

When traveling by road you best take one of the regular Express buses from Nadi to Suva. Trips are very scenic along the Coral Coast and take about 3.5 hours and the cost is 16 Fiji Dollars.

By Road and Sea

Getting to Levuka from Suva is quite, there are several options.

Venus Shipping Ltd.
Operates a bus/ferry service between Suva to Levuka 3 times per week.
Suva to Levuka: runs are on Tuesday, Thursday and Saturday. The bus departs Suva at 10.30 AM from the Western Bus Stand opposite the Flea Market.

The trip takes about 2 hours to Natovi Landing where the bus boards the Ferry “St. Mary”. The vessel arrives directly in Levuka at about 4 PM. Tickets from Suva can be purchased from the Venu Ticket Booth located at the Western Bus Stand opposite the Flea Market.

Lomaiviti Princess 11, Goundar ShippingGoundar Shipping
has a large fleet of ships and offers two daily return trips by bus and ferry from Suva directly to Levuka Wharf.

The Goundar bus leaves Suva at 6:00 AM or 13:00 PM from the western bus station opposite the Suva flea market.
Trips from Levuka depart at 7.00 AM and 14:30 PM. Total travel time is about 4 hours.

Tickets can be purchased at Goundar Shipping office in the Ganilau building next to the HFC bank.

Fiji AirwaysBy Air

Flights to Levuka are currently suspended due to the condition of the runway. Repair and extension of the runway will begin shortly.
Currently, you can only travel to Levuka by ferry.

There are daily flights in and out of Ovalau, which can connect with the Nadi-Suva flights. The airline operates Twin-Otters or similar aircraft that allow spectacular island views during the flight.

Northern Air Services flights to Levuka from Monday to Saturday, departing Nausori (Suva) Airport at 8.00 AM for a 12-minute flight to Levuka/Ovalau. The Return flight to Nausori is at 8.40 am.
